Crafting User-Centric Websites: Principles and Practices
User-centric web design focuses on the needs and preferences of the end user. It's a human-centered approach that aims to develop websites that are intuitive, accessible, and engaging for all visitors. This involves researching user behavior, gathering feedback, and consistently refining the website design based on user insights.
One of the fundamental principles of user-centric web design is to streamline the user experience. This means reducing unnecessary components and making the website easy to explore. Another important principle is to provide clear and concise content that is relevant to user needs.
Effective user-centric design furthermore includes the following practices:
* Performing user research through surveys, interviews, and usability testing.
* Designing wireframes and prototypes to illustrate the website structure and flow.
* Prioritizing accessibility to make the website usable for all users, including those with disabilities.
* Incorporating responsive design to ensure a positive user experience across devices.
* Continuously monitoring and evaluating user behavior to recognize areas for improvement.
By adhering to these principles and practices, you can build user-centric websites that are both effective and enjoyable for your audience.
Web Design: A Journey Through Trends
From the humble beginnings of static pages to the dynamic, interactive experiences we have today, web design has undergone a remarkable transformation. Early websites depended on simple layouts and limited functionality, often using simple HTML and text-based content. However, as technology advanced, so too did web design, embracing new tools and techniques. The advent of CSS brought visual flair, allowing designers to create more aesthetically pleasing websites, while JavaScript opened up a world of interactivity, enabling dynamic content updates and user engagement.
- Furthermore, the rise of mobile devices has necessitated a shift towards responsive web design, ensuring that websites adapt seamlessly across different screen sizes.
- With each passing year, new trends and innovations emerge, driving the boundaries of what's possible in web design. From minimalist aesthetics to bold, eye-catching color palettes, designers are constantly experimenting to create unique and engaging online experiences.
In conclusion, the evolution of web design is a testament to human creativity and technological advancement. As technology continues to evolve, we can expect even more exciting trends and innovations to shape the future of the web.
Moving From Static to Dynamic: Building Interactive Websites
Static websites provide a one-way experience. Users browse content without the option to interact it. But what if we could alter these static pages into dynamic, responsive platforms?
Dynamic websites harness code and data to generate a more participatory user experience. Imagine a website that adjusts content based on user input, delivers real-time updates, or even enables users to contribute their own content. This is the power of dynamic websites.
Numerous technologies fuel this shift. Programming languages like Python, databases, and server-side scripts work together to generate interactive elements, handle user data, and deliver a dynamic interface.
Responsive Web Design: Adapting to Every Screen Size
In today's digital landscape, users access the web on a multitude of devices. From desktops and laptops to tablets and smartphones, each screen size presents unique challenges. This is where responsive web design comes into play. It's a innovative approach that promotes your website adapts seamlessly to display perfectly on any screen resolution.
Responsive design relies fluid grids, flexible images, and media queries to build a user-friendly experience despite the device. Through these techniques, your website persists visually appealing and simple to navigate on all screen size.
